public class TransportNodesListGatewayMetaState extends TransportNodesAction<TransportNodesListGatewayMetaState.Request,TransportNodesListGatewayMetaState.NodesGatewayMetaState,TransportNodesListGatewayMetaState.NodeRequest,TransportNodesListGatewayMetaState.NodeGatewayMetaState>
Modifier and Type | Class | Description |
---|---|---|
static class |
TransportNodesListGatewayMetaState.NodeGatewayMetaState |
|
static class |
TransportNodesListGatewayMetaState.NodeRequest |
|
static class |
TransportNodesListGatewayMetaState.NodesGatewayMetaState |
|
static class |
TransportNodesListGatewayMetaState.Request |
Modifier and Type | Field | Description |
---|---|---|
static java.lang.String |
ACTION_NAME |
deprecationLogger, logger, settings
actionName, indexNameExpressionResolver, taskManager, threadPool
clusterService, nodeResponseClass, transportService
Constructor | Description |
---|---|
TransportNodesListGatewayMetaState(Settings settings,
ThreadPool threadPool,
ClusterService clusterService,
TransportService transportService,
ActionFilters actionFilters,
IndexNameExpressionResolver indexNameExpressionResolver,
GatewayMetaState metaState) |
Modifier and Type | Method | Description |
---|---|---|
ActionFuture<TransportNodesListGatewayMetaState.NodesGatewayMetaState> |
list(java.lang.String[] nodesIds,
TimeValue timeout) |
|
protected TransportNodesListGatewayMetaState.NodeRequest |
newNodeRequest(java.lang.String nodeId,
TransportNodesListGatewayMetaState.Request request) |
|
protected TransportNodesListGatewayMetaState.NodeGatewayMetaState |
newNodeResponse() |
|
protected TransportNodesListGatewayMetaState.NodesGatewayMetaState |
newResponse(TransportNodesListGatewayMetaState.Request request,
java.util.List<TransportNodesListGatewayMetaState.NodeGatewayMetaState> responses,
java.util.List<FailedNodeException> failures) |
Create a new
TransportNodesAction (multi-node response). |
protected TransportNodesListGatewayMetaState.NodeGatewayMetaState |
nodeOperation(TransportNodesListGatewayMetaState.NodeRequest request) |
|
protected boolean |
transportCompress() |
logDeprecatedSetting, logRemovedSetting, nodeName
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
execute, execute, execute, execute
doExecute, doExecute, newResponse, nodeOperation, resolveRequest
public static final java.lang.String ACTION_NAME
@Inject public TransportNodesListGatewayMetaState(Settings settings, ThreadPool threadPool, ClusterService clusterService, TransportService transportService, ActionFilters actionFilters, IndexNameExpressionResolver indexNameExpressionResolver, GatewayMetaState metaState)
public ActionFuture<TransportNodesListGatewayMetaState.NodesGatewayMetaState> list(java.lang.String[] nodesIds, @Nullable TimeValue timeout)
protected boolean transportCompress()
protected TransportNodesListGatewayMetaState.NodeRequest newNodeRequest(java.lang.String nodeId, TransportNodesListGatewayMetaState.Request request)
protected TransportNodesListGatewayMetaState.NodeGatewayMetaState newNodeResponse()
protected TransportNodesListGatewayMetaState.NodesGatewayMetaState newResponse(TransportNodesListGatewayMetaState.Request request, java.util.List<TransportNodesListGatewayMetaState.NodeGatewayMetaState> responses, java.util.List<FailedNodeException> failures)
TransportNodesAction
TransportNodesAction
(multi-node response).newResponse
in class TransportNodesAction<TransportNodesListGatewayMetaState.Request,TransportNodesListGatewayMetaState.NodesGatewayMetaState,TransportNodesListGatewayMetaState.NodeRequest,TransportNodesListGatewayMetaState.NodeGatewayMetaState>
request
- The associated request.responses
- All successful node-level responses.failures
- All node-level failures.null
.protected TransportNodesListGatewayMetaState.NodeGatewayMetaState nodeOperation(TransportNodesListGatewayMetaState.NodeRequest request)